Job Summary

The Senior Tax Analyst will support the corporate tax department primarily in the following areas: federal and state tax compliance projects, quarterly and annual tax provision, tax planning/special projects, annual report and unclaimed property tax compliance, and federal/state audit defense work.

Key Performance Elements:

  • Gather and validate information required for federal and state tax compliance and ASC740 tax accounting using tax preparation software. (ONESOURCE, Corptax, Oracle TRCS)
  • Analyze and prepare tax calculations necessary for determining the Company's income tax liability and ASC740 tax accounting including calculating book/tax differences and federal/state differences
  • Assist with financial statement reporting for the quarterly and annual tax provision results including preparation of tax entries, tax account reconciliations, and supporting workpapers
  • Prepare federal and state tax compliance items returns, extensions and estimated tax payments
  • Support audit defense efforts with federal and state auditors, including drafting responses to information requests, tax notices or other correspondence.
  • Conduct tax research and draft internal memorandums documenting analysis and conclusions
  • Provide technical research in support of tax planning and other tax projects as they arise.
  • Forecast cash taxes quarterly or more frequently as required
  • Analyze and update tax fixed asset reconciliations
  • Prepare annual reports and assist with unclaimed property tax returns
  • Stay current with tax laws and suggest improvements to accuracy and efficiency of tax processes
  • Build relationships within the company to help maintain/gather reliable accounting information
  • Other projects and duties as assigned
